Recentemente, a Netflix fez algo que muitos estavam aguardando com uma mistura de expectativa e receio: utilizou efeitos visuais gerados por inteligência artificial em um de seus shows originais, "The Eternauts". Isso marca um passo significativo na intersecção entre tecnolgia e entretenimento, e não posso deixar de refletir sobre como isso impacta o mundo da Arquitetura de Software e Desenvolvimento.
Introdução
A inovação é uma constante na indústria do entretenimento, e a chegada da IA é mais um capítulo nessa história. Ted Sarandos, co-CEO da Netflix, elogiou essa tecnologia como uma oportunidade incrível para os criadores, não apenas para baratear custos, mas também para enriquecer a qualidade das produções. A pergunta que fica é: como podemos, como arquitetos de software, nos preparar para essa nova realidade?
O que é a IA generativa?
A IA generativa, de forma resumida, é uma tecnologia que cria conteúdo, seja visual, textual ou sonoro, a partir de prompts dados pelos usuários. No caso da Netflix, essa tecnologia permitiu que uma cena de colapso de um edifício fosse produzida em tempo recorde. O uso de IA para efeitos visuais não só acelerou o processo de produção, mas também possibilitou a criação de cenas que seriam inviáveis com orçamentos menores.
Como funciona, na prática?
Para entender como isso se traduz em trabalho no dia a dia, pense em um sistema de pipeline de produção. A IA generativa pode ser integrada nesse pipeline, onde os artistas e desenvolvedores podem colaborar de formas inovadoras. Imagine um cenário em que o artista fornece um rascunho e a IA gera várias iterações da cena, permitindo que os criadores escolham a melhor opção em minutos, ao invés de dias. Isso não é apenas uma economia de tempo, mas uma nova maneira de abordar o processo criativo.
Dicas para incorporar IA em projetos de software
Se você está pensando em como a IA pode ser integrada ao seu fluxo de trabalho, aqui vão algumas dicas avançadas:
- Experimente ferramentas de IA: Há várias plataformas que oferecem APIs de IA generativa. Teste diferentes opções para ver qual se adapta melhor ao seu projeto.
- Crie um protótipo rápido: Use a IA para gerar protótipos de interfaces ou efeitos visuais, ajudando a visualizar como a tecnologia pode ser aplicada.
- Foque na colaboração: Envolva sua equipe criativa no uso da IA. A interação entre humanos e máquinas pode levar a resultados surpreendentes.
- Monitore os resultados: Acompanhe como a implementação da IA impacta a eficiência e a qualidade do produto final. Isso ajudará a justificar futuros investimentos nessa tecnologia.
Conclusão
A chegada da IA generativa na produção de conteúdo da Netflix é um sinal claro de que o futuro do entretenimento e da tecnologia está mais entrelaçado do que nunca. Como profissionais da Arquitetura de Software, devemos estar atentos a essas mudanças e prontos para explorar as oportunidades que surgem. É um momento empolgante, mas também é fundamental manter a ética e o respeito ao trabalho humano nesse processo. A tecnologia deve ser uma aliada, não uma substituta.
Se você ainda não começou a considerar a IA em seus projetos, talvez seja a hora de dar esse passo. Afinal, o futuro é agora!